Re: How often do you haul out your boat?
I'm on year 3 and will haul out in a couple of months. That's with two coats on the bottom and 3-4 coats on the waterline and leading edges. Barnacles are ferocious on the river so there is also a diver going down once a month to clean.
Rich
Edit: We have much warmer water than you which makes the problem worse. Water temp in the marina during the summer is around 90 F.

Re: How often do you haul out your boat?
I voted for 5 years as my answer would have been when needed. Hard to put a time frame on haul outs, I see a little growth on the notton, over the side with a carpet scrubber, lust a piece of short nap carpet folded over to make a glove.
Takes 15-20 minutes to scrub, that way it won't get ahead of you and you don't have to scrub hard,,

Re: How often do you haul out your boat?
I'll dive about and clean up once a year or more, but I range from two to four years for a bottom paint job. We used to careen at a steep sandy beach in North Florida with a six foot tidal range, but we usually pay for the labor now. We've been using Trinidad 75 and cruising from Maine to the Bahamas seasonally.

Re: How often do you haul out your boat?
Cruising in the Sea of Cortez (very warm water), once a year. Tried once to go two years, learned a big lesson when I was then cleaning the bottom every two weeks!
